Is it impossible to typeset displaylines in textext called inside metapost?
The gives an error:
\starttext
\startMPpage
label(textext("$$\displaylines{a=b\cr}$$\strut"),origin);
\stopMPpage
\stoptext
metapost/context/base/metafun.mpiv
! Missing } inserted.
--
<inserted text>
}
<to be read again>
\halign
\displaylines ...spl@y \tabskip \zeroskip \halign
{\hbox to \displaywidth {$…
Though for example, \matrix,\cases seems to work. I already have put \unexpanded in front of the definition of \displaylines in math-pln.mkiv
